Output 05d09f020b8c3a1366b49dd5cefbbd00762e1d6d1679a3c23c66386d486321bd:4

value
43212684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a387a2bb4985a753640284128c82e24757f8d8 OP_EQUAL
address
MPTR1HweBdVr8vTNkuQ1j1AwR3SG3exgia
transaction
05d09f020b8c3a1366b49dd5cefbbd00762e1d6d1679a3c23c66386d486321bd
spent
true